Gerry Blair is recognized for his contributions to the world of rockhounding and fur trapping, with a keen focus on practical guides that help enthusiasts engage with nature. His notable works, such as "Rockhounding Arizona: A Guide to the State’s Best Rockhounding Sites" and "Fur Trapping: A Complete Guide to Equipment and Best Techniques," provide detailed insights and instructions for both novice and experienced outdoorsmen. Through these publications, Blair has made it easier for individuals to explore the natural world and develop skills that enhance their outdoor experiences.
